Job Description
We are looking for an experienced Project Manager to lead complex initiatives in Richmond, Virginia while ensuring timelines, budgets, and deliverables remain aligned with organizational goals. This long-term contract position requires a detail-oriented individual who can coordinate stakeholders, maintain strong project controls, and provide clear reporting throughout the full project lifecycle. The ideal candidate will combine structured planning, financial oversight, and effective communication to support successful project execution in a regulated environment.
Responsibilities:
- Lead projects from initiation through completion, keeping scope, schedules, budgets, and milestones on track.
- Prepare and maintain core project materials such as charters, work plans, risk logs, communication plans, status updates, and responsibility matrices.
- Monitor project performance through defined metrics and provide regular progress and expenditure reporting to stakeholders and agency leadership.
- Coordinate requirement gathering, analysis, and documentation to support informed planning and execution.
- Identify project risks, issues, and dependencies early, drive resolution efforts, and remove obstacles that could affect delivery.
- Facilitate status meetings, planning sessions, and conference calls, and document key decisions, action items, and follow-up steps.
- Support procurement and governance processes by ensuring projects align with established standards, controls, and documentation requirements.
- Partner with finance and planning teams to develop budget plans, manage allocations, and oversee administrative activities tied to project delivery.
- Communicate upcoming deadlines, deliverables, and priorities to relevant staff to promote timely completion of assigned work.
